婷婷综合国产,91蜜桃婷婷狠狠久久综合9色 ,九九九九九精品,国产综合av

主頁 > 知識庫 > HTML5仿手機微信聊天界面

HTML5仿手機微信聊天界面

熱門標簽:鄭州電銷外呼系統違法嗎 跟電銷機器人做同事 ai電銷機器人連接網關 農村住宅地圖標注 威海營銷外呼系統招商 濟南辦理400電話 鶴壁手機自動外呼系統怎么安裝 漳州人工外呼系統排名 中紳電銷智能機器人

給大家帶來的是HTML5仿手機微信聊天界面,截圖效果如下:

源代碼如下:

XML/HTML Code復制內容到剪貼板
  1. <!DOCTYPE html>  
  2. <html>  
  3. <head>  
  4.     <meta charset="UTF-8">  
  5.     <title>HTML5模擬微信聊天界面</title>  
  6.     <style>  
  7.   /**重置標簽默認樣式*/   
  8.         * {   
  9.             margin: 0;   
  10.             padding: 0;   
  11.             list-style: none;   
  12.             font-family: '微軟雅黑'   
  13.         }   
  14.         #container {   
  15.             width: 450px;   
  16.             height: 780px;   
  17.             background: #eee;   
  18.             margin: 80px auto 0;   
  19.             position: relative;   
  20.             box-shadow: 20px 20px 55px #777;   
  21.         }   
  22.         .header {   
  23.             background: #000;   
  24.             height: 40px;   
  25.             color: #fff;   
  26.             line-height: 34px;   
  27.             font-size: 20px;   
  28.             padding: 0 10px;   
  29.         }   
  30.         .footer {   
  31.             width: 430px;   
  32.             height: 50px;   
  33.             background: #666;   
  34.             position: absolute;   
  35.             bottom: 0;   
  36.             padding: 10px;   
  37.         }   
  38.         .footer input {   
  39.             width: 275px;   
  40.             height: 45px;   
  41.             outline: none;   
  42.             font-size: 20px;   
  43.             text-indent: 10px;   
  44.             position: absolute;   
  45.             border-radius: 6px;   
  46.             right: 80px;   
  47.         }   
  48.         .footer span {   
  49.             display: inline-block;   
  50.             width: 62px;   
  51.             height: 48px;   
  52.             background: #ccc;   
  53.             font-weight: 900;   
  54.             line-height: 45px;   
  55.             cursor: pointer;   
  56.             text-align: center;   
  57.             position: absolute;   
  58.             right: 10px;   
  59.             border-radius: 6px;   
  60.         }   
  61.         .footer span:hover {   
  62.             color: #fff;   
  63.             background: #999;   
  64.         }   
  65.         #user_face_icon {   
  66.             display: inline-block;   
  67.             background: red;   
  68.             width: 60px;   
  69.             height: 60px;   
  70.             border-radius: 30px;   
  71.             position: absolute;   
  72.             bottom: 6px;   
  73.             left: 14px;   
  74.             cursor: pointer;   
  75.             overflow: hidden;   
  76.         }   
  77.         img {   
  78.             width: 60px;   
  79.             height: 60px;   
  80.         }   
  81.         .content {   
  82.             font-size: 20px;   
  83.             width: 435px;   
  84.             height: 662px;   
  85.             overflow: auto;   
  86.             padding: 5px;   
  87.         }   
  88.         .content li {   
  89.             margin-top: 10px;   
  90.             padding-left: 10px;   
  91.             width: 412px;   
  92.             display: block;   
  93.             clear: both;   
  94.             overflow: hidden;   
  95.         }   
  96.         .content li img {   
  97.             float: left;   
  98.         }   
  99.         .content li span{   
  100.             background: #7cfc00;   
  101.             padding: 10px;   
  102.             border-radius: 10px;   
  103.             float: left;   
  104.             margin: 6px 10px 0 10px;   
  105.             max-width: 310px;   
  106.             border: 1px solid #ccc;   
  107.             box-shadow: 0 0 3px #ccc;   
  108.         }   
  109.         .content li img.imgleft {    
  110.             float: left;    
  111.         }   
  112.         .content li img.imgright {    
  113.             float: right;    
  114.         }   
  115.         .content li span.spanleft {    
  116.             float: left;   
  117.             background: #fff;   
  118.         }   
  119.         .content li span.spanright {    
  120.             float: right;   
  121.             background: #7cfc00;   
  122.         }   
  123.     </style>  
  124.     <script>  
  125.         window.onload = function(){   
  126.             var arrIcon = ['http://www.xttblog.com/icons/favicon.ico','http://www.xttblog.com/wp-content/uploads/2016/03/123.png'];   
  127.             var num = 0;     //控制頭像改變   
  128.             var iNow = -1;    //用來累加改變左右浮動   
  129.             var icon = document.getElementById('user_face_icon').getElementsByTagName('img');   
  130.             var btn = document.getElementById('btn');   
  131.             var text = document.getElementById('text');   
  132.             var content = document.getElementsByTagName('ul')[0];   
  133.             var img = content.getElementsByTagName('img');   
  134.             var span = content.getElementsByTagName('span');   
  135.   
  136.             icon[0].onclick = function(){   
  137.                 if(num==0){   
  138.                     this.src = arrIcon[1];   
  139.                     num = 1;   
  140.                 }else if(num==1){   
  141.                     this.src = arrIcon[0];   
  142.                     num = 0;   
  143.                 }                   
  144.             }   
  145.             btn.onclick = function(){   
  146.                 if(text.value ==''){   
  147.                     alert('不能發送空消息');   
  148.                 }else {   
  149.                     content.innerHTML += '<li><img src="'+arrIcon[num]+'"><span>'+text.value+'</span></li>';   
  150.                     iNow++;   
  151.                     if(num==0){   
  152.                         img[iNow].className += 'imgright';   
  153.                         span[iNow].className += 'spanright';   
  154.                     }else {   
  155.                         img[iNow].className += 'imgleft';   
  156.                         span[iNow].className += 'spanleft';   
  157.                     }   
  158.                     text.value = '';   
  159.      // 內容過多時,將滾動條放置到最底端   
  160.      contentcontent.scrollTop=content.scrollHeight;     
  161.                 }   
  162.             }   
  163.         }   
  164.     </script>  
  165. </head>  
  166. <body>  
  167.     <div id="container">  
  168.         <div class="header">  
  169.             <span style="float: left;">業余草:模擬微信聊天界面</span>  
  170.             <span style="float: right;">14:21</span>  
  171.         </div>  
  172.         <ul class="content">  
  173.    <!-- 歡迎加入qq群:454796847、135430763 -->  
  174.   </ul>  
  175.         <div class="footer">  
  176.             <div id="user_face_icon">  
  177.                 <img src="http://www.xttblog.com/icons/favicon.ico" alt="">  
  178.             </div>  
  179.             <input id="text" type="text" placeholder="說點什么吧...">  
  180.             <span id="btn">發送</span>  
  181.         </div>  
  182.     </div>  
  183. </body>  
  184. </html>  

以上就是本文的全部內容,是不是很精彩,希望對大家的學習有所幫助。

原文:http://www.xttblog.com/?p=265

標簽:甘南 文山 紅河 營口 惠州 咸陽 萍鄉 蘇州

巨人網絡通訊聲明:本文標題《HTML5仿手機微信聊天界面》,本文關鍵詞  HTML5,仿,手機,微信,聊天,;如發現本文內容存在版權問題,煩請提供相關信息告之我們,我們將及時溝通與處理。本站內容系統采集于網絡,涉及言論、版權與本站無關。
  • 相關文章
  • 下面列出與本文章《HTML5仿手機微信聊天界面》相關的同類信息!
  • 本頁收集關于HTML5仿手機微信聊天界面的相關信息資訊供網民參考!
  • 推薦文章
    婷婷综合国产,91蜜桃婷婷狠狠久久综合9色 ,九九九九九精品,国产综合av
    色哟哟国产精品| 免费在线观看一区二区三区| 国产精品一二三四| 黑人巨大精品欧美一区| 丰满少妇久久久久久久| 成人性生交大片免费看视频在线 | 色哟哟一区二区三区| 精品国产免费人成电影在线观看四季| 中文字幕高清一区| 精品一区二区三区影院在线午夜 | 精品1区2区3区| 国产视频一区在线播放| 久久国产精品无码网站| 日韩美女一区二区三区| 日韩美女视频19| 国产精品99久久久久久久女警| 国产激情一区二区三区| 久久伊人中文字幕| 国产成人av一区| 亚洲国产精品成人综合 | 欧美午夜宅男影院| 亚洲女人的天堂| 欧美性xxxxxxxx| 久久精品无码一区二区三区| 亚洲一区二区精品久久av| 成人一区二区三区视频| 精品99999| 国精产品一区一区三区mba视频| 欧亚一区二区三区| 69p69国产精品| 91网站最新地址| 欧美mv日韩mv亚洲| 亚洲国产成人av网| 在线观看一区日韩| 老司机一区二区| 中文字幕制服丝袜成人av| 七七婷婷婷婷精品国产| 91国产视频在线观看| 久久久不卡影院| 免费一级欧美片在线观看| 91福利视频在线| 亚洲一本大道在线| 欧美专区日韩专区| 亚洲一区影音先锋| av在线播放一区二区三区| 国产精品视频一区二区三区不卡| eeuss影院一区二区三区| 国产精品乱码人人做人人爱 | 国产成人精品三级| 日韩黄色一级片| 精品国产第一区二区三区观看体验| av成人免费在线观看| 欧美日韩免费一区二区三区视频| 久久99热这里只有精品| 丝袜诱惑制服诱惑色一区在线观看| 日韩欧美卡一卡二| 不卡一区二区在线| 奇米影视一区二区三区| 中文字幕 久热精品 视频在线 | 精品99一区二区| 91麻豆精品国产91久久久久 | 精品在线观看免费| 国产精品狼人久久影院观看方式| 色综合一区二区三区| 日韩成人精品在线观看| 国产精品午夜免费| 亚洲欧美日韩人成在线播放| 宅男在线国产精品| 国产日韩欧美综合在线| 中文字幕久久午夜不卡| 欧美性欧美巨大黑白大战| 国产成人精品一区二| 日韩欧美国产麻豆| 欧美一级黄色片| 日韩欧美激情一区| 久久久综合网站| 欧美国产综合色视频| 久久久久高清精品| 国产欧美日韩久久| 免费视频一区二区| 午夜久久久久久久久久一区二区| 国产日韩成人精品| 久久国产夜色精品鲁鲁99| 久久不见久久见免费视频1| 亚洲国产成人高清精品| 成人中文字幕合集| 久久9热精品视频| 午夜精品在线看| 亚洲国产美国国产综合一区二区| 亚洲另类中文字| 亚洲一区二区高清| 午夜不卡av免费| 亚洲国产一区视频| 青草国产精品久久久久久| 老司机精品视频一区二区三区| 亚洲激情网站免费观看| 亚洲欧洲日韩女同| 亚洲日本丝袜连裤袜办公室| 18成人在线视频| 亚洲老司机在线| 亚洲成a人片综合在线| 日韩av一区二区三区四区| 麻豆精品视频在线观看视频| 国产在线一区观看| 国产福利一区在线| 色菇凉天天综合网| 欧美一区二区成人| 欧美国产激情一区二区三区蜜月| 亚洲日本一区二区| 午夜精品久久久久影视| 免费观看91视频大全| 国产丝袜美腿一区二区三区| 久久国产欧美日韩精品| 欧美不卡在线视频| 成人午夜av电影| 日本电影欧美片| 日韩一级片网站| 日韩久久一区二区| 麻豆视频一区二区| 成人av在线资源| 欧美日本一区二区三区四区| 精品999在线播放| 亚洲午夜视频在线| 国产成人精品午夜视频免费| 在线电影院国产精品| 国产午夜精品一区二区三区嫩草 | 国产欧美一区二区在线观看| 亚洲成人777| 成人av电影观看| 国产拍欧美日韩视频二区| 日韩影院精彩在线| 99久久精品费精品国产一区二区| 午夜av一区二区三区| 一本久道中文字幕精品亚洲嫩| 精品日韩欧美在线| 日韩国产精品久久| 91美女片黄在线| 国产精品国产三级国产专播品爱网| 久久精品99国产精品| 欧美三级电影网| 一区二区在线观看不卡| 92国产精品观看| 国产精品久久久久久久久快鸭 | 亚洲资源在线观看| 不卡一区在线观看| 国产精品伦理在线| 成人深夜福利app| 国产精品理伦片| av午夜一区麻豆| 亚洲国产精品二十页| 成人aa视频在线观看| 久久精品夜色噜噜亚洲aⅴ| 精品亚洲免费视频| 久久精品夜夜夜夜久久| 国产不卡一区视频| 综合久久久久久| 欧洲中文字幕精品| 婷婷开心激情综合| 欧美日本一道本| 91美女在线视频| 色中色一区二区| 91亚洲午夜精品久久久久久| 成人高清视频免费观看| 亚洲色图在线视频| 欧美日韩久久久一区| 久久国产尿小便嘘嘘尿| 国产精品蜜臀av| 色婷婷综合久久久中文一区二区 | 99在线精品观看| 五月天激情小说综合| 欧美不卡一区二区三区| www.亚洲色图| 香蕉乱码成人久久天堂爱免费| 日本午夜精品视频在线观看| 国产亚洲欧洲997久久综合| 91在线看国产| 蜜臀精品久久久久久蜜臀| 国产精品久久久久aaaa樱花| 91精品国产一区二区三区蜜臀| 国产精品一品视频| 五月天网站亚洲| 亚洲美女屁股眼交3| 2020国产精品| 欧美日本在线视频| 成人福利视频网站| 卡一卡二国产精品| 亚洲最快最全在线视频| 欧美经典三级视频一区二区三区| 欧美精品丝袜久久久中文字幕| 成人免费视频免费观看| 亚洲一区二区在线视频| 国产日韩精品久久久| 日韩欧美一区中文| 欧美系列亚洲系列| 99久久免费国产| 国产·精品毛片| 国产黄色精品网站| 国产一区二区三区四 | 青青草91视频| 亚洲自拍偷拍图区|